**Release checklist — Transcodia farm v4.2**

Before promoting, confirm all Hollowpine worker nodes drained their in-flight jobs and that the new codec presets match the approved bitrate ladder. Verify the canary region processed 500 clips with zero checksum mismatches. Do not proceed if any node reports a stale preset cache. Record the verified build token directly below this item.

trace token, taguf-fahap: htk4_990c

**Ticket #misc-env: Parcelhop webhook dying on staging**

Hey, welcome aboard! Quick one for you. The Parcelhop parcel-tracking webhook on staging keeps returning 401s because someone copied the prod env file and stripped the secrets, so the signature check fails on every delivery update from Cartonwise. You'll see "invalid webhook signature" spam in the logs. Fix is easy: open the staging env file for the tracker service, find the webhook section near the top, and right there add the line setting the shared secret:

secret setting of fawig-tawip: RELAY_SECRET3=e04

**Onboarding: bulk edits in the Tessellate admin table**

Bulk edits on the Tessellate admin grid require the maintenance account, which stays locked between change windows. To unlock it, open the Corvid settings panel and choose "restore access." The panel will then request the recovery passphrase, which we keep directly under this note for the sync.

vault phrase of fahog-tawef = ulaath-quenwyn-fenys